    Overall, the food was good and the pancakes were especially great, though I do feel like they skimped on the strawberries. The biggest disappointment was the size of the chile relleno — it was honestly the smallest chile poblano I’ve ever seen. Poblanos are usually fairly large, or at least bigger than the one we were served.
    I was also underwhelmed by the salsa. Since it’s a Mexican restaurant, I expected a more authentic, homemade-style salsa for the chile relleno. Instead, it tasted more like the kind you’d get with chips and guacamole at a Tex-Mex restaurant. Considering the location is on Magnolia and the likely clientele to be here (white people), I can understand the choice — but it would have been better if the salsa felt more traditional and if the chile relleno had been closer to the size you typically find in stores, the actual relleno itself was good though! Just not the salsa.
    On a positive note, the café de olla was delicious and not overly sweet (which I appreciated, since some places tend to overdo it). The latte I ordered was also really good. While I probably wouldn’t come back specifically for the food, I would return for a cafecito and to sit and chat.
    For reference, the chile poblano in the photo was cut up and spread out before the picture was taken, which makes it look bigger than it actually was. In reality, it was about the size of a man’s palm. It was also supposed to be served with frijoles and rice which we did not receive.
